Buying Guide

Key Purchase Considerations

When choosing a diamond and gold tester, consider what you need to test (diamonds, moissanite, gold, silver, platinum), how portable you want the tool to be, and whether you prefer an all-in-one kit or a specialized tester. Power options, calibration features, and whether a touchstone is included can influence accuracy and safety. For jewelry professionals, kits with robust touchstones and clear indicators may be preferable, while hobbyists might prioritize compact, user-friendly pens with additional features like UV fluorescence.

Capabilities And Limitations

Diamond testers primarily work via thermal conductivity. Some models distinguish diamonds from common simulants, while others can’t reliably separate moissanite from diamond. UV fluorescence can aid assessment but is not definitive on its own. Note that some testers aren’t designed for testing metals; testing metals can produce misleading signals or be impossible with certain devices.

Accessories And Usability

Look for included accessories such as touchstones, magnifiers, loupes, scales, and protective cases. Clear user instructions, calibration guidance, and audible/visual indicators improve usability for beginners. A larger touchstone improves safe testing for fragile jewelry, while integrated scales and loupes add value for evaluating stones in one package.
